色婷婷AⅤ一区二区三区|亚洲精品第一国产综合亚AV|久久精品官方网视频|日本28视频香蕉

          新聞中心

          EEPW首頁(yè) > 嵌入式系統(tǒng) > 設(shè)計(jì)應(yīng)用 > 多串口擴(kuò)展卡IPMC712驅(qū)動(dòng)在MV5100上的使用方法

          多串口擴(kuò)展卡IPMC712驅(qū)動(dòng)在MV5100上的使用方法

          作者: 時(shí)間:2016-09-12 來(lái)源:網(wǎng)絡(luò) 收藏

          IPMC712串口擴(kuò)展板在MV5100板上使用方法:

          本文引用地址:http://cafeforensic.com/article/201609/304259.htm

          1. 配置跳線

          將MV5100板上的J6跳線跳到2-3(默認(rèn)的為1-2),J20跳到1-2(默認(rèn)的為1-2)

          2. 修改BSP程序

          修改configmv5100config.h文件,修改如下

          #undef INCLUDE_IPMC761 /* IPMC761 support */

          改成:

          #define INCLUDE_IPMC761 /* IPMC761 support */

          3. 硬件連接注意點(diǎn)

          將IPMC712的PMC板卡插到mv5100主板的PMC插槽內(nèi),固定好。

          將P2適配器插到機(jī)箱后板的P2口(下面),插到中間的A-C列。

          4. 如何測(cè)試是否成功

          在沒(méi)有將DB25接到對(duì)端的時(shí)候,可以如下通過(guò)軟件來(lái)判斷是否成功:

          將712的第一個(gè)串口的2和3針腳用導(dǎo)線短接,這樣可通過(guò)回環(huán)方式來(lái)確認(rèn)發(fā)送接收是否成功。

          -> devs

          drv name

          0 /null

          1 /tyCo/0

          1 /tyCo/1

          1 /tyCo/2

          1 /tyCo/3

          1 /tyCo/4

          1 /tyCo/5

          5 host:

          6 /vio

          value = 0 = 0x0

          -> fd2 = open(/tyCo/2, 2, 0644)

          new symbol fd2 added to symbol table.

          fd2 = 0x2226bb0: value = 5 = 0x5

          -> sp readFd,fd2

          task spawned: id = 1ef10550, name = s1u0

          value = 519112016 = 0x1ef10550

          -> write(fd2, kkkkkkkkkkkkk, 11)

          value = 11 = 0xb

          如果正常的話,這樣就能在終端上顯示kkkkkkkkkk的信息了。

          // 其中測(cè)試程序readFd()的代碼如下:

          #include .h

          #include stdio.h

          #include ioLib.h

          int readFd(int fd)

          {

          int result;

          char buffer[50];

          for(;;)

          {

          bzero(buffer, sizeof(buffer));

          result = read(fd, buffer, 10);

          if(result != ERROR)

          {

          printf(%s, buffer);

          }

          else

          {

          printf(read error.n);

          }

          }

          return result;

          }



          評(píng)論


          相關(guān)推薦

          技術(shù)專(zhuān)區(qū)

          關(guān)閉